Director, PE&C/ICM Lead
Where
- Nashville, TN
What you'll be doing
- Responsible for providing strategic leadership for provider engagement and contracting for assigned state with a benefit spend of less than $3 billion, or a line of business such as medicaid, or a major enterprise wide initiative, including local cost of care and trend management, provider contracting, implementation. Delivers competitive cost of care trends in assigned state. Develops provider networks that provide a competitive advantage. Aligns contracting strategy with medical management strategy. Integrates quality metrics and incentives into contracting process. Serves as PE&C local single point of accountability for all product lines and is the state lead for the integrated cost management (ICM) committee. Facilitates the implementation of local system and product consolidation efforts. Ensures compliance with regulatory and accreditation standards. Hires, trains, coaches, counsels, and evaluates performance of direct reports.
What your background should be
- 8+ years of experience in healthcare operations, finance, underwriting, actuary, network development and/or sales; or any combination of education and experience, which would provide an equivalent background.
Required Schooling / Training
- Requires BS/BA in business administration or related healthcare field. MBA preferred.
Who is the client company
- This is one of the largest for-profit managed health care companies.
- If you are interested in this position, send your resume to apply@kochdavis.com